Except that its not improper emulation, If the function exist in the code of the game.

 Its merely a hardware connect or disconnect.

 Same for the Stereo sound in a games Code that exists, and is OUTPUT.  Just because the actual cabinet the pcb was housed in didnt have 2 speakers (cost cutting), or it was wired as mono... does not change the fact that the game was designed with stereo sound... and could EASILY be hooked up by anyone, by hooking on to the output pins.

 If the game PCB is outputting stereo, then for a mame dev to take away the ability to hear it, shows that they are not representing the hardware accurately.

 Just because some corporate dirtbag wanted to cut cost with mono speakers, does not mean that games truly designed intent should not be able to be experienced.

 How difficult would it be to add such options to the cheat engine?  I doubt it would take much effort at all.  Its just pure analism / ocd, without any real understanding / respect for the creativity for the games themselves.

 While Im not saying I agree with cheating on Yie Ar, as they did decide to remove the button (unless it was merely a way to make it easier to test levels)... it IS part of the history of the game. (and it is still part of the game)  And all such history should be preserved and experienced at will of the user.

 As long as the user understands that the 3rd button or stereo sound was not the way the game was finally presented, there is no harm at all in leaving the user to the exact things that they could experience if they owned the PCBs + a soldering iron.
